Long-Term Debt Long-Term Debt
The Company has a credit facility consisting of a revolving line of credit of $100.0 million, expiring in June 2020. As of October 3, 2017, the Company had $65.0 million of indebtedness and $3.0 million of letters of credit outstanding under the revolving line of credit. The Company’s ability to borrow funds pursuant to the revolving line of credit is further limited by the requirement that it comply with the revolving line of credit’s financial covenants upon the measurement dates specified therein. These financial covenants include a maximum lease-adjusted leverage ratio and a minimum consolidated fixed charge coverage ratio. The credit agreement also contains other customary covenants, including limitations on additional borrowings, acquisitions, dividend payments and lease commitments.
Subsequent to the three quarters ended October 3, 2017, the Company entered into an amendment to its credit facility on November 8, 2017. Among other things, the amendment (i) increases the lease adjusted leverage ratios and decreases the fixed charge coverage ratios, (ii) increases the interest rate margin applicable to the total lease adjusted leverage levels at and above 3.75:1.00, (iii) adds mandatory prepayments of $2.5 million per quarter beginning with the fourth quarter of 2017, (iv) provides for a maturity date of June 4, 2019, (v) modifies the capital expenditure covenant so that it applies to the capital expenditures and not only growth capital expenditures and permits total capital expenditures of up to $22.0 million in 2017 and $10.0 million per year thereafter, and (vi) makes certain other changes. Borrowings under the agreement as amended bear interest, at the Company’s option, at either (i) LIBOR plus 2.50% to 3.75%, based on the lease-adjusted leverage ratio or (ii) the highest of the following rates plus 1.50% to 2.75%: (a) the federal funds rate plus 0.50%; (b) the Bank of America prime rate or (c) the one month LIBOR plus 1.00%. The credit facility includes a commitment fee of 0.35% to 0.55%, based on the lease-adjusted leverage ratio, per year on any unused portion of the credit facility.
The credit facility bore interest between 3.77% and 6.50% during the first three quarters of 2017. The Company also maintains outstanding letters of credit to secure obligations under its workers’ compensation program and certain lease obligations. The Company was in compliance with all of its debt covenants as of October 3, 2017.
